Job Opportunity: Radiology Technologist (Rad Tech) - Travel Position
Location: Reno, Nevada
Contract Length: 13 weeks
Job Summary
- Perform diagnostic radiographic and fluoroscopic procedures, including operation of imaging equipment and execution of physician orders.
- Provide optimal patient care across neonatal, adolescent, adult, and geriatric populations.
- Responsible for patient safety, image quality, and proper exam preparation.
- May assist other modalities within the department or health system.
- Required to demonstrate competency in OR Suite, Trauma Suite, and portable radiography within 90 days.
- May be required to float to other locations and work holidays, weekends, and some call shifts.
Schedule
- Tuesday to Friday: 9:30 AM – 6:00 PM
- Saturday: 8:00 AM – 4:30 PM
- Some call may be required.
- Schedule subject to change based on department needs.
Required Qualifications
- License: American Registry of Radiologic Technologists (ARRT) certification required.
- State License: Nevada Medical Radiography license required.
- Certifications: AHA Basic Life Support (BLS) required.
- Experience: Minimum 2 years of experience as a Radiology Technologist.
- Fluoroscopy: Must be proficient in fluoroscopy.
Additional Information
- Work environment is extremely busy and fast-paced, serving a large regional area.
- Facility is a Level 2 trauma center with stroke accreditation, 800 inpatient beds, and 80 ER beds.
- The volume and pace are comparable to a Level 1 trauma center.
- May be required to work major holidays and pick up additional shifts.
- Floating to other locations within the organization may be required based on competency.
Key Responsibilities
- Produce optimal diagnostic images while providing excellent patient care.
- Assess, plan, implement, and evaluate care for patients of all ages.
- Operate imaging equipment and ensure safety during procedures.
- Manage patient flow and consult with radiologists regarding contrast media and image quality.
- Perform billing, supply stocking, file maintenance, medical charting, and informed consent documentation.
- Participate in quality improvement studies and patient history acquisition.

About Reno, NV
As a Travel Radiology Technologist in Reno, NV here's what you should know:- Slightly higher than the national average, but wages generally match up with the cost of living.
- Summer average highs of 89°F and lows of 56°F, winter average highs of 47°F and lows of 22°F.
- Short term rentals are available, and they are relatively easy to find due to the tourism and travel nurse demand.
- Car-friendly city with public transportation options available, including buses and shuttles.
- Diverse population with a wide age range.
- Common health issues may include allergies due to the high desert environment.
- Reno has a large population of travel nurses.
- Abundance of high-quality restaurants, breweries, and nightclubs.
- Museums like the National Automobile Museum.
- Outdoor activities include biking, hiking, and easy access to Lake Tahoe for skiing and other outdoor adventures.
